Fixed teeth planningAll-on-4 is not a product from a price list. It is a full-arch surgical and restorative plan that needs diagnosis, bite planning and realistic timing.

Immediate temporary teeth depend on bone stability, bite, medical context and surgical judgement. A responsible plan explains what is realistic before flights are booked.
Many full-arch implant plans involve a surgical visit, healing time and a later final bridge visit. The exact number of trips depends on anatomy, materials and whether extractions or bone work are needed.
A full-arch restoration can involve acrylic, composite, metal-reinforced or zirconia options. The quote should explain the material, maintenance needs and what happens if a tooth chips or breaks.
